5 Uses of Dental Crowns

There are generally five reasons for using dental crowns.

  1. Extensive damage or decay – if the teeth have a lot of decay or have been damaged in a major way, dental crowns are a good solution. Teeth with multiple fillings or with fillings larger than the remaining tooth are also good candidates for crowns.If additional repairs can weaken the tooth resulting in more serious problems in the future, it is likely a suitable situation for the installation of dental crowns.
  2. Root canal therapy – when the canal of the tooth is treated its roots lose the source of nutrients and life, which causes the tooth to become brittle and more susceptible to breakage than the original, healthy tooth. The dental crown protects the root canal treated tooth by capping it with a strong, singular crown replacement.

    The crown, which seals the root canal and distributes chewing forces evenly, is not at risk of any decay and has lower chances of being fractured. Thus, the majority of root canal treatments are completed with a well-chosen dental crown in order to have trouble-free teeth for a long time.

  3. Dental Implants – like dental crowns, dental implants are tooth replacements designed to fill the gaps in your teeth, replacing the root of the tooth. To complete the procedure of dental implants and the tooth reconstruction your dentist will install a dental crown.
  4. Abutments for Dentures of Bridges – partial dentures and bridges both require sturdy anchor teeth to which the false tooth pieces can be secured. If your teeth are not suited for the procedure or a special appliance is needed to hold the denture or bridge securely, a dental crown is required for the process.
  5. Aesthetic improvement – in some cases, a patient may need dental crowns for aesthetic purposes. Dental crowns can strengthen and improve the appearance of your teeth as well as prevent decay. In addition, if a patient grinds their teeth a robust dental crown may be advisable.
